how long should i commit to a tefl teaching job?

When considering how long to commit to a TEFL teaching job, there are several factors to take into account. The length of time you should commit to a TEFL teaching job can vary depending on your personal goals, career aspirations, and the specific requirements of the job. Here are some key points to consider when deciding how long to commit to a TEFL teaching job:

1. Short-Term vs. Long-Term Commitment:

If you are looking for a short-term experience to gain teaching experience or to travel and explore a new culture, you may consider committing to a TEFL teaching job for a few months to a year. This short-term commitment can be a great way to test the waters and see if TEFL teaching is the right fit for you.

On the other hand, if you are looking to build a career in TEFL teaching or education, you may want to consider a longer-term commitment. Committing to a TEFL teaching job for two or more years can provide you with the opportunity to develop your teaching skills, build relationships with students and colleagues, and make a lasting impact in the community where you are teaching.

2. Career Development:

Consider how a TEFL teaching job fits into your overall career goals. If you are looking to pursue a career in education or TEFL, committing to a longer-term teaching job can provide you with valuable experience and professional development opportunities. Many schools and employers value teachers who have a long-term commitment to their job and are willing to invest in their professional growth.

3. Cultural Immersion:

One of the benefits of committing to a TEFL teaching job for a longer period is the opportunity for cultural immersion. Teaching in a foreign country for an extended period allows you to fully immerse yourself in the local culture, language, and customs. This can be a rewarding and enriching experience that can deepen your understanding of the country where you are teaching.

4. Flexibility and Adaptability:

TEFL teaching jobs often require a high level of flexibility and adaptability. It is important to consider your ability to adapt to a new environment, navigate cultural differences, and handle the challenges that may arise in a foreign country. Committing to a TEFL teaching job for a longer period can help you develop these important skills and become a more effective and resilient teacher.

In conclusion, the length of time you should commit to a TEFL teaching job depends on your personal goals, career aspirations, and the specific requirements of the job. Whether you choose to commit to a short-term or long-term teaching job, it is important to approach the experience with an open mind, a willingness to learn, and a commitment to making a positive impact in the lives of your students.
